HUNTINGTON BEACH COUNCIL ON AGING, founded in 1976, is a small nonprofit that reported $399K in total revenue in fiscal year 2024.

Mission

OFFERING SERVICES TO SENIORS IN THE COMMUNITY, INCLUDING CLASSES, MEALS, TRANSPORTATION, EMERGENCY HOUSING HELP, EVENTS AND REFERRALS.

RECREATION & EDUCATION: ACTIVITIES, EVENTS AND CLASSES FOR SENIORS, INCLUDING TRAVEL PROGRAMS, COMMUNITY GATHERINGS, AND WELLNESS EVENTS SUCH AS A 5K WALK. THE ORGANIZATION HOSTED 14 EVENTS THROUGHOUT THE YEAR, SERVING OVER 3,000 PARTICIPANTS. A RESOURCE FAIR WITH 60 BOOTHS OFFERED EDUCATIONAL MATERIALS,INFORMATION, PRODUCTS, AND SERVICES. VOLUNTEER-LED CLASSES AND AN ARTS & CRAFTS CLASS. THE ORGANIZATION ALSO PRODUCES A MONTHLY MAGAZINE THAT PROMOTES AND HIGHLIGHTS RECREATION ACTIVITIES AND EVENTS THROUGHOUT THE YEAR.

SOCIAL SERVICES: FACILITATES OPTIMAL AGING IN PLACE FOR HUNTINGTON BEACH RESIDENTS. DIRECT SERVICES INCLUDE CARE MANAGEMENT, HOME DELIVERY OF MEALS, INFORMATION AND REFERRAL, MOBILITY AND HOME SAFETY SUPPORT, FINANCIAL RESOURCES TO MAINTAIN HOUSING, AND EMOTIONAL AND SOCIAL SUPPORT. MOST SERVICES ARE TARGETED TOWARD OLDER ADULTS WHO ARE UNDER-SUPPORTED AND HAVE LOWER INCOMES. IN 2024, 1060 UNDUPLICATED PEOPLE WERE SERVED AND OVER 6400 POINTS OF CONTACT WERE MADE THROUGH CARE MANAGEMENT. HOME DELIVERED MEALS COORDINATED AND DELIVERED OVER 81,500 MEALS TO A TOTAL OF 199 UNDUPLICATED INDIVIDUALS IN 2024. THERE ARE NO COSTS TO CUSTOMERS, DONATIONS ARE ACCEPTED. HBCOA PROVIDES FUNDS TOWARD STAFFING OF THREE PART-TIME CITY POSITIONS, SUPPORT OF EMERGENCY RESPONSE SYSTEMS, SUPPORT TOWARD 400 VOLUNTEERS WHO PROVIDES SUPPORT IN ALL AREAS OF THE SENIOR CENTER, AND DIRECT GOODS PURCHASED FOR LOW-INCOME,ONGOING CLIENTS.

TRANSPORTATION: REGISTRATION, DISPATCHING, COORDINATION, RIDES, REMINDERS, AND OTHER ACTIVITIES REQUIRED TO PROVIDE TRIPS TO OLDER ADULT RESIDENTS OF HUNTINGTON BEACH. PROVIDED 22,400 RIDES AND SERVICES TO A TOTAL OF 512 UNDUPLICATED PEOPLE IN 2024. THERE IS NO COST TO THE RIDER, DONATIONS ARE ACCEPTED. HBCOA SUPPORTS FUNDING OF ONE CITY STAFF PERSON, TECHNOLOGY COSTS, VEHICLE MAINTENANCE, VOLUNTEER SUPPORT AND MATCHING FUNDS FOR A LARGER GRANT THROUGH OCTA.
